Searched refs:SemaDC (Results 1 – 6 of 6) sorted by relevance
| /freebsd/contrib/llvm-project/clang/lib/AST/ |
| H A D | DeclBase.cpp | 392 void Decl::setDeclContextsImpl(DeclContext *SemaDC, DeclContext *LexicalDC, in setDeclContextsImpl() argument 394 if (SemaDC == LexicalDC) { in setDeclContextsImpl() 395 DeclCtx = SemaDC; in setDeclContextsImpl() 398 MDC->SemanticDC = SemaDC; in setDeclContextsImpl()
|
| /freebsd/contrib/llvm-project/clang/include/clang/Serialization/ |
| H A D | ASTReader.h | 1258 GlobalDeclID SemaDC; member 1700 void addPendingDeclContextInfo(Decl *D, GlobalDeclID SemaDC, in addPendingDeclContextInfo() argument 1703 PendingDeclContextInfo Info = { D, SemaDC, LexicalDC }; in addPendingDeclContextInfo()
|
| /freebsd/contrib/llvm-project/clang/lib/Serialization/ |
| H A D | ASTReaderDecl.cpp | 597 auto *SemaDC = readDeclAs<DeclContext>(); in VisitDecl() local 601 LexicalDC = SemaDC; in VisitDecl() 605 if (auto *RD = dyn_cast<CXXRecordDecl>(SemaDC)) in VisitDecl() 608 MergedSemaDC = Reader.MergedDeclContexts.lookup(SemaDC); in VisitDecl() 611 D->setDeclContextsImpl(MergedSemaDC ? MergedSemaDC : SemaDC, LexicalDC, in VisitDecl()
|
| H A D | ASTReader.cpp | 10362 DeclContext *SemaDC = cast<DeclContext>(GetDecl(Info.SemaDC)); in finishPendingActions() local 10364 Info.D->setDeclContextsImpl(SemaDC, LexicalDC, getContext()); in finishPendingActions()
|
| /freebsd/contrib/llvm-project/clang/include/clang/AST/ |
| H A D | DeclBase.h | 1277 void setDeclContextsImpl(DeclContext *SemaDC, DeclContext *LexicalDC,
|
| /freebsd/contrib/llvm-project/clang/lib/Sema/ |
| H A D | SemaDecl.cpp | 3581 auto *SemaDC = OldD->getDeclContext()->getRedeclContext(); in adjustDeclContextForDeclaratorDecl() local 3582 if (NamedDC->Equals(SemaDC)) in adjustDeclContextForDeclaratorDecl() 3585 assert((NamedDC->InEnclosingNamespaceSetOf(SemaDC) || in adjustDeclContextForDeclaratorDecl() 3593 D->setDeclContext(SemaDC); in adjustDeclContextForDeclaratorDecl()
|